1 C Clark, Charles W., Papers, linear feet This collection is available at The State Historical Society of Missouri. If you would like more information, please contact us at INTRODUCTION Letters of a Vermont Congregational minister to his wife, nee Harriet Lucretia Calton, describing several churches he served. Letters to him from his brother Edward P., who served in the Civil War and later was a traveling book salesman working out of St. Louis. Diaries and death records of the minister. DONOR INFORMATION The papers were donated to the University of Missouri by Mrs. R.D.M. Bauer on 9 November 1959 (Accession No. 3418).
